The implementation of a preceptor training program is an integral step to improving the education of nurses entering the specialty of nephrology nursing. This preceptor training model integrates the components of the preceptor, orientee, educational support, administrative support, and incentives to form a basis for an effective preceptor program model. This model was piloted in a group of outpatient dialysis facilities. Benefits were achieved from the program, including nursing growth, leadership development, and anticipated improved nurse recruitment and retention.
